Not all sources treat Alpiniae Katsumadai Semen the same. Adulteration and shortcuts during initial cleaning and extraction show up downstream: inconsistent activity, strange off-notes in solutions, or even particulate formation after sterilization in injectable lines. Our approach leaves no room for guesswork. Our procurement team contracts directly with select growers, inspects fields for pesticide use compliance, and verifies genetic identity using PCR markers. Incoming seeds that miss the mark turn away at the dock.
We invest in in-house labs that screen for over 100 pesticides, screen aflatoxins, and profile the full phytochemical range using both targeted and untargeted mass spectrometry runs. If test results ever raise a flag, the batch never enters production. Our philosophy aligns with veterinarians demanding more transparency along their supply chain. Understanding plant-derived APIs means knowing how they behave across delivery modes. Our teams conduct pilot scale batches to observe tableting compression, flow rate during granulation, and re-suspendability in liquid fill solutions. Each dosage form brings unique challenges: tablets require good compressibility and minimal sticking; capsules favor powder flow and uniform fill; injectable solutions need clarity under autoclave conditions; powders and granules need consistent particle size for blending into premixes; and solutions require chemical and physical stability over shelf life.
